1. Internet
Unemployment insurance claims can be filed via the Web at: http://wyui.doe.state.wy.us
2. Telephone
If you live in Wyoming, claims can be filed by calling the Wyoming Claims Center at (307) 473-3789. If you live outside Wyoming, you can file a claim by calling the Claims Center at (866) 729-7799.
Glossary:
Additional claim – An additional claim is filed after a break in unemployment claims because of intervening employment within the benefit year.
Reopened claim – A claim filed after a break in filing for weeks during a benefit year. This break could be caused by illness, a disqualification, vacation, or failure to report for any reason other than employment. It is not a break resulting from other employment.
